Wonder Beasts (WB) are fascinating creatures, having been named appropriately so for their wondrous behaviors. They stand at about 60 cm tall at the shoulder, with a curled tail that, when extended, is longer than the length of their body. Their beaks can open to a full 120°, and they can produce an unbelievable variety of sounds; ranging from ear-splitting screams to inaudible rumbles. They live in groups called colonies, consisting of (normally) two to twenty individuals. Not all WBs are part of a colony, as many are loners that rove the lands alone.

Physical Attributes wrote:
ᴡɪɴɢs?
All Wonder Beasts have wing-like markings on their shoulders, which can range from butterflies to birds to even ones that resemble dragon wings!
ʙᴇᴀᴋs?
Wonder Beasts have what you might call "beaks"; in reality, they're made of thick bone, covered in tough skin that feels remarkably like shark skin. They are capable of opening their "beaks" 120°, and they have immensely powerful jaws.
ᴇʏᴇs?
One varying factor of Wonder Beasts are their eyes; they can come in any shape, form or size, however, they don't have irises; instead, they have a single pupil with a white spot in the middle of it. The whites of their eyes can be either white, gray, or black (although white is the more common variety), and their pupil can come in any color (though it is rare for it to be any other color than black).
ᴛᴀɪʟs?
Wonder Beasts' tails are usually seen curled up, but when extended are longer than their bodies (but only by a couple inches). They're reptilian in appearance, and have the same texture and feel as their face. They use their tails for balance and defense, and is whip-like in the way they are used for attacking.
Diet wrote:
ᴅɪᴇᴛ?
Wonder Beasts are omnivores, though their diet generally consists of small to medium sized mammals, birds, insects, fruits, berries, and a few vegetables.
Relationships and Young wrote:
ᴍᴀᴛɪɴɢ?
Wonder Beasts mate for life, and are generally picky with whom they choose as their partner. Relationship problems can occur, and in the case of one happening, will more likely than not split apart. However, they can only have young with one mate once, so if they "break up" and choose a different mate, they can't have offspring if they've already had some with their first mate.
ɴᴇsᴛɪɴɢ?
Wonder Beasts' nest are found tucked away near tree hollows and the roots of protective bushes. They are made up of twigs, leaves and any other sort of soft material. Clutches consist of a maximum of two eggs, but it is more common to have only one egg.
Miscellaneous wrote:
sᴏᴜɴᴅ?
Wonder Beasts are notorious for their amazing sound range. They can reach glass-breaking pitches, and thunderous rumbles. They have such a wide range of sounds that they have been able to successfully form their own language, and their calls can be heard from a staggering twenty miles away! They also use their voices to defend themselves and ward off predators and attackers.
